How can I maintain my Tall Fescue/Kentucky Bluegrass blend during Woodlyn's voluntary water conservation periods?

Wi-Fi ET-based weather sensing controllers adjust irrigation schedules using real-time evapotranspiration data. These systems reduce water use by 20-30% while preserving turf health through precise moisture delivery. Programming follows municipal water limits by skipping cycles during rainfall events. This technology maintains soil moisture at optimal levels for your grass blend.

Why does my Woodlyn Center yard have such compacted soil that won't drain properly?

Woodlyn's 1956-era homes have soil that has matured for 70 years, developing acidic silt loam with pH 6.2-6.5. Decades of foot traffic and equipment use create clay subsoil compaction, reducing percolation rates. Core aeration with organic amendments like composted leaf mold improves soil structure and microbial activity. This addresses the moderate runoff common in older neighborhood lots.

How should I handle invasive species like Japanese knotweed without violating local regulations?

Targeted herbicide applications during active growth phases avoid Pennsylvania Nutrient Management Act blackout dates. Mechanical removal followed by solarization prevents regrowth in affected areas. Always verify treatment timing against PA Act 38 restrictions for fertilizer and chemical applications. Proper disposal prevents spread to neighboring properties in Woodlyn Center.

What are my options for reducing lawn maintenance while supporting local biodiversity?

Replacing high-maintenance turf with Eastern Redbud, Purple Coneflower, Swamp Milkweed, and Little Bluestem creates habitat while cutting mowing frequency. These Pennsylvania natives require minimal irrigation once established, aligning with 2026 biodiversity standards. Electric maintenance equipment operates quietly within noise ordinance limits. This approach reduces fuel consumption and supports pollinator populations.

Are permeable concrete pavers better than wood decking for my backyard renovation?

Permeable concrete pavers offer 30+ year longevity versus wood's 10-15 year lifespan with maintenance. Their non-combustible nature supports Low Fire Wise Rating requirements in urban interface zones. The permeability reduces runoff while creating defensible space around structures. This material maintains integrity through freeze-thaw cycles common in USDA Zone 7b.

What permits and licenses are required for grading work on my 0.22-acre Woodlyn property?

Grading projects exceeding 100 square feet require Ridley Township Building & Zoning Department permits for erosion control. Contractors must be registered with the Pennsylvania Attorney General Home Improvement Contractor Registry. Professional licensing ensures proper stormwater management on lots of this size. Unpermitted grading can result in fines and mandatory restoration orders.

What's the best solution for drainage problems in my yard with clay subsoil compaction?

Permeable concrete pavers installed over gravel beds create infiltration zones that reduce runoff by 50-70%. This addresses the moderate drainage hazard common in Woodlyn's acidic silt loam soils. The system meets Ridley Township Building & Zoning Department standards for stormwater management. Proper grading directs water toward these permeable surfaces instead of foundation areas.
